ANN ARBOR, Mich. -- The University of Michigan women's tennis team opened the 2007-08 season by hosting the ninth annual Wolverine Invitational Friday through Sunday (Sept. 28-30) at the Varsity Tennis Center. The Maize and Blue put forth a solid effort in Ronni Bernstein's U-M head coaching debut, finishing the three-day event with combined records of 13-8 in singles and 9-6 in doubles.
Freshman Kari Wig(Cochrane, Alberta/Cochrane HS) fared well in her first collegiate competition, claiming runner-up honors in the 16-player Blue singles flight. After defeating Notre Dame's Denise Ellison (7-5, 6-2) for her first career victory, Wig outlasted Purdue's Alejandra Boeker and Notre Dame's Kali Krisik in super-tiebreaker sets to advance to the championship match against second-seeded Katie Potts of Notre Dame. Potts got the better of Wig in the final, claiming a 6-4, 6-0 decision for the title.
Fellow freshman Rika Tatsuno(Rancho Palos Verdes, Calif./Palos Verdes Peninsula HS) also won three of four matches in her first tournament as a Wolverine. Tatsuno split a pair of matches in the Maize singles draw but finished strong by claiming impressive consolation victories over Notre Dame's Kristen Rafael (6-4, 7-5) and No. 125-ranked Kelcy Tefft, 2-6, 6-2, 1-0(6).
Freshman Denise Muresan(Lincolnshire, Ill./Adlai E. Stevenson HS) earned a fourth-place finish in the Blue singles bracket. Muresan reached the semifinal round thanks to a pair of dominating wins over Marquette's Shannon Brown (6-0, 6-1) and Western Michigan's Emily Dudzik (6-0, 6-0).
Junior Chisako Sugiyama(Parsippany, N.J./The Montclair Kimberley Academy) also reached the semifinals in her draw, claiming straight-set triumphs over Marquette's Rachael Hush (6-0, 6-2) and Rafael (7-5, 6-2).
Sugiyama and freshman Whitney Taney(Edina, Minn./Edina HS) reeled off three convincing victories to reach the championship match of the 16-team doubles competition, but the tandem was unable to play together in the final because Sugiyama was feeling under the weather at the time of the match. Taney and Sugiyama's replacement, sophomore Tania Mahtani(Rancho Palos Verdes, Calif./Palos Verdes Peninsula HS), dropped an 8-2 decision to Krisik and Tefft in the title match.
Sugiyama will begin qualifying action at the Riviera/ITA All-American Championships this Tuesday (Oct. 2) at the Riviera Tennis Club in Pacific Palisades, Calif. She hopes to earn one of eight spots into the 32-player main draw, which begins Thursday (Oct. 4). Sugiyama will then return home and join her teammates at the Wilson/ITA Midwest Regional Championships, which Michigan will host Oct. 18-23 at the Varsity Tennis Center.
